Project-Based Learning (PBL)

Page 6: iEARN Moldova Balti Training

“My HERO” Project

2005-2006 - 100 classrooms - collaborative project work in 16 different countries

Australia, Belarus, Brazil, Canada, Columbia,

Egypt, Germany, Kazakhstan, Romania, Russia, Ukraine, United Kingdom, the United States, Uzbekistan

- Virtual classrooms - 3-4 months - projects drawn from the curriculum of each of

the classrooms organized around a selected theme.

“Laws of Life” ProjectIntermediate Level

Reading task: Chose an essay from “Laws of Life” Read it and be ready to tell the rest of the

class about it.Writing task:

Write a response to the author of essay. In no more than 40 words state:

A general review. Your opinion about one of the essay. (use expressions such as: “I

believe-in my opinion-personally-to me-as I see it-from my point of view-as far as I’m concerned-to conclude)

Write a Law of Life essay & respond to comments

Technology enables students, teachers, and administrators to reach out beyond the school building.

Innovative classrooms are not defined by fixed places but by their spirit of curiosity and collaboration among students, teachers, and others in a true learning community.

The Philosophy behind PBL

Page 23: iEARN Moldova Balti Training

What is Project-Based Learning?

PBL is curriculum fueled and standards based.

PBL asks a question or poses a problem that ALL students can answer. Concrete, hands-on experiences come together during project-based learning.

PBL allows students to investigate issues and topics in real-world problems.

PBL fosters abstract, intellectual tasks to explore complex issues.

How can I work with iEARN in my ESL class?

The iEARN model is theme-based, project based collaboration.

The students get involved in specific collaborative projects that include at least two classes anywhere in the world.

iEARN uses: e-mail WWW-based discussion forums video-conferencing Chat Exchanges of photos & videos

Why to join?

20,000 schools and youth organizations in more than 115 countries.

teachers and young people to work together online using the Internet and other new communications technologies

over 1,000,000 students each day are engaged in collaborative project work worldwide
